EDEC - 4899 Practicum in Early Childhood (3-9) Culminating experience in EC centers/agencies serving children birth-Kindergarten. Experience consists of three campus seminars and two field formative evaluation visits implemented by assigned EC faculty. Students shadow ECE leadership-level professionals for maximum of eight hours a week engaging in activities related, but not exclusive, to directing/supervising faculty, designing/implementing management schedules, creating/overseeing curriculum, initiating/maintaining diverse family/community networks, developing/operating budgets, and applying relevant technology. Number of Practicum hours required will be determined by ECE Program Coordinator based on an analysis of prior work experience. Instructional Method: Supervisory Prerequisite: EDEC-3099 , EDEC-2210 , EDEC-2220 ; and minimum GPA 2.5; No more than 9 general education or specialization hours outstanding.
